The term "nulled" derives from the practice of nullifying the code that checks for a valid license key. Crackers decompile the original script, remove or bypass authentication checks, and repackage it for free distribution. Search engines penalize websites that distribute malware or engage in deceptive practices. If your nulled script installation becomes compromised and begins serving malicious content, your domain can be blacklisted by Google Safe Browsing, leading to warning messages displayed to visitors and catastrophic drops in search rankings. Recovering from such penalties is difficult and time-consuming.
